Texas House passes slate of flood relief bills, including youth camp regulations

AUSTIN, Texas (KEYE) — The Texas House voted Thursday to advance six bills to respond to the deadly July floods in the Texas Hill Country and Central Texas.

The bills were the first related to the floods to make it to the House floor for a vote, coming after a contentious vote to approve redistricting the state's Congressional district map on Wednesday.

Lawmakers nearly unanimously voted to pass all three bills, including House Bill 1, the "Youth CAMPER Act". The bill would require youth camps to develop an annual emergency action plan and share it with the state for approval.

The sponsor of HB 1, State Rep. Drew Darby, R-San Angelo, provided an emotional opening on the floor, surrounded by members as he spoke of the personal attachment he felt to the bill.

"I see my granddaughters every time I pick up this bill. By the grace of God, they were picked up from Camp Mystic the weekend before the floods hit," Darby said.

An amendment added on Thursday by State Rep. Donna Howard, D-Austin, would also prohibit camps from placing sleeping quarters within a 100-year floodplain.

"They were begging us to pass a bill that would prevent this type of tragedy from happening again," Howard said of those impacted by the July tragedy.

Darby recognized the parents of victims of the flood at Camp Mystic, who watched from the House gallery.

"We cannot call these once-in-a-thousand-year events, shrug our shoulders and say 'better luck next time,'" Darby said.

HB 1 passed with a final vote of 135-1. State Rep. Brian Harrison, R-Waxahachie, was the sole vote against the bill.

The following list of bills passed out of the House on Thursday:

  • HB 1("Youth CAMPER Act") - A bill to require youth camps to create emergency management plans and provide oversight for the safety of campers.
  • SB 2 - A bill that would allow justices of the peace to declare an autopsy unnecessary following a natural disaster, create mandatory training for justices of the peace, and improve a statewide volunteer management system.
  • HB 3 - A bill that would create a statewide interoperability council to improve communication during emergencies.
  • SB 5 - A bill to create funding for disaster grants and flood monitoring equipment.
  • HB 20 ("Disaster Scam Response Act") - A bill to reduce fraudulent charity and theft following a disaster and create a fraud hotline.
  • HB 22- A bill to provide funding for emergency communication equipment.

The Texas House Committee on Disaster Preparedness & Flooding is set to meet on Monday morning to hear public testimony on a host of additional bills related to the July 4 floods.
